Default Dashcommand and stock boost psi

I just bought a 2001 A4 and was curious about the stock boost. I've been using Dashcommand on my iPod and it shows around 15psi. I think that's kinda high. Either the app is wrong or the previous owner chipped it. Does anyone here use this app? If so what is your boost?

I just received my Vag-Com and I haven't checked if it reads boost or not.

Your vagcom might tell you what tuners flash is in the ecu. But if your hitting 15psi then the ecu has been flashed, stock boost is 11-12psi for your 2001.

Have you logged block 115 with the vag-com?
